Support tabs

One of the issues with the side skirts is supporting them along the longeron. According to others, experience shows that during flight, the air pressure of 200+mph flight causes them to bow out. So I took an idea from George Orndorf (videos) and welded tabs to the bottom support rail. I started by making a jig to hold the tab during welding. A wooden block, clamped around the rail, with little tongs to hold the tab in for welding.

Here is a length view. Careful on your tab angles, they must clear the roller rail support and the the rear latch block as the slider goes rearward.
